Unity电子宠物开发指南:从创意到成品

随着游戏产业的不断发展,电子宠物作为一款具有极高互动性和趣味性的游戏类型,越来越受到玩家的喜爱。Unity作为一款功能强大的游戏开发引擎,为电子宠物的开发提供了丰富的工具和资源。本文将为您详细介绍Unity电子宠物的开发过程,从创意构思到成品制作,助您轻松打造属于自己的电子宠物。
一、创意构思

宠物类型:可以选择常见的宠物类型,如猫、狗、兔子等,也可以创造独特的宠物种类。
性格特点:为宠物设定一个鲜明的性格,如活泼、温顺、好奇等,增加玩家的互动乐趣。
功能设定:考虑宠物的互动方式,如喂食、玩耍、洗澡等,以及宠物的成长和进化系统。
二、Unity环境搭建

创建Unity项目:打开Unity Hub,创建一个新的2D或3D项目。
导入资源:根据你的宠物类型,导入相应的图片、音效等资源。
搭建场景:创建一个适合宠物生活的场景,如房间、花园等。
设置摄像机:调整摄像机参数,确保宠物在场景中的视觉效果。
三、宠物模型制作

创建模型:使用3D建模软件(如Blender、Maya等)创建宠物模型。
贴图:为模型添加纹理,使宠物更加生动。
动画:为宠物制作各种动作,如走路、睡觉、玩耍等。
导入Unity:将制作好的模型和动画导入Unity项目。
四、交互功能实现

编写脚本:使用C语言编写脚本,实现宠物的行为逻辑。
事件监听:为宠物添加事件监听器,如点击、触摸等。
交互动作:根据事件触发相应的交互动作,如喂食、玩耍等。
用户反馈:在交互过程中,为用户提供相应的反馈,如音效、动画等。
五、宠物成长与进化

设定成长指标:为宠物设定成长指标,如经验值、等级等。
升级系统:根据成长指标,为宠物设计升级系统。
进化效果:为宠物设计进化效果,如外观变化、能力提升等。
展示进化过程:在游戏中展示宠物的成长和进化过程,增加玩家的成就感。
通过以上步骤,您已经可以完成一个简单的Unity电子宠物游戏。当然,在实际开发过程中,还需要不断优化和完善,以满足玩家的需求。希望本文能为您在Unity电子宠物开发过程中提供一些参考和帮助。